c语言应该怎么系统的学习?

**** c语言应该怎么系统的学习?

系统性学习C语言,这个描述首先是给人目标不明确,概念不清晰的映像。在开始前我有一些资料,是我根据网友给的问题精心整理了一份「c语言的资料从专业入门到高级教程」,

点个关注在评论区回复"888"之后私信回复"888",全部无偿共享给大家!!!

首先应该梳理一下自己学习的目的,然后才能说得上手段,凡是工程技术都离不开实践和需求,C语言也不例外,所以先找一个容易操作立杆见影的(ide)很重要。如果你不熟悉语言,可以去看看语言和例程,如果你对C语言的语法有一定了解,可以深入学习这些语法的实践,最好的办法是学习linux源码,系统级的源码可以让初学者站在巨人的肩膀上,先学会ctl c v,从形上学习优秀代码的写法,然后才能模向纵向理解计算机原理,代码组织实现,当然也有很多嵌入式rtos开源代码如threadx系列,基本上都是C语言实现,还有很多跟芯片相关的内容。除了上述学习路径外,我认为最好的方法就是从现实需求出发,自先设计一个小项目,从优秀的开源代码中老老实实的做一个搬运工,用自己的架构来组织和内化这些知识,计算机知识翰如浩海,C语言是最接近他本质的,从他出发,假以时日,其他的就一通百通了!知识是学不完的,常学常新,每个人的经验,思维悟性都不一样,在实践中不断偿试找一个适合自己的方法。希望能与不同的爱好者交流

相关推荐
卑微求AC2 小时前
继电器原理及应用
c语言·开发语言·51单片机·嵌入式
Winner13006 小时前
STM32 OLED
stm32·单片机·嵌入式硬件
浅陌pa6 小时前
01:(寄存器开发)点亮一个LED灯
c语言·stm32·单片机·嵌入式硬件
嵌入式详谈7 小时前
基于STM32的数字温度传感器设计与实现
stm32·单片机·嵌入式硬件
AAA 建材批发王哥(天道酬勤)7 小时前
单片机在控制和自动化任务中的应用场景广泛
单片机·嵌入式硬件·自动化
每天一杯冰美式oh7 小时前
51单片机的水质检测系统【proteus仿真+程序+报告+原理图+演示视频】
嵌入式硬件·51单片机·proteus
武汉芯景科技有限公司9 小时前
关于武汉芯景科技有限公司的IIC电平转换芯片XJ9509开发指南(兼容PCa9509)
科技·stm32·单片机·嵌入式硬件
马浩同学10 小时前
【ESP32】Arduino开发 | Timer定时器+定时器闹钟例程
c语言·单片机·嵌入式硬件·mcu
千千道10 小时前
STM32 实现 UDP 广播通信
stm32·单片机·物联网·网络协议·udp
EVERSPIN11 小时前
分享国产RISC-V单片机通用
单片机·嵌入式硬件·risc-v